Question:
I’m looking for a front receiver hitch. 2” 500lb for a 2000 GMC C3500. I prefer a bolt in. I see a few options just want your recommendations
asked by: Jason H
Expert Reply:
Jason, unfortunately it looks like there are no bolt on front hitches for a 2000 GMC Sierra 3500. Your best bet would be to use a universal hitch like the Adjustable Width Trailer Hitch Receiver for RVs # C13702 which will fit on frames that are 18" to 51" wide. This wouldn't be a bolt on install but will still work the same.
We do also have the Curt Front Mount Trailer Hitch Receiver # 31042 for a 4WD and # 31043 for a 2WD that will work with the "C" or "K" 3500's respectively.
